How to Choose the Best Quality Control Equipment?

Choosing the best quality control equipment begins with the product, not the catalog. A molded component may need dimensional inspection, surface analysis, or material testing. Each requirement demands a different tool. A camera system can detect scratches quickly. It may miss hidden cracks, however. A coordinate measuring machine can verify tight tolerances. It also requires stable temperature and trained operators.

W. Edwards Deming, a leading quality management expert, said, “Quality comes not from inspection, but from the improvement of the production process.” His point remains practical. Quality control equipment should reveal process problems, not merely reject finished goods. Look for repeatability, calibration support, data traceability, and simple operator controls. Check the equipment beside real production samples. A polished demonstration is not enough.

Small details matter. Can the probe reach narrow cavities? Does the software record calibration dates? Can maintenance teams replace a sensor without stopping production for hours? These questions often separate useful equipment from expensive decoration. Certification and supplier experience also deserve careful review. A reliable vendor should explain measurement uncertainty and provide documented service procedures. Yet no purchase is perfect. Teams may underestimate training time or choose excessive automation. That mistake can create unused equipment beside the production line. The best decision balances accuracy, speed, integration, budget, and future product changes. Start with measurable risks, verify performance under actual conditions, and leave room for honest reassessment.

Define Measurement Needs Using ISO 9001 Risk-Based Quality Criteria

Define measurement needs before comparing equipment. ISO 9001 supports risk-based thinking, not automatic investment in expensive instruments. Start with product characteristics that could affect safety, performance, fit, or customer satisfaction. A tight dimensional tolerance usually requires better resolution and lower measurement uncertainty. A visible cosmetic feature may need a simpler inspection method.

Quality teams should connect each risk to a measurable requirement. Record the tolerance, expected variation, inspection frequency, environmental conditions, and required data traceability. Temperature, vibration, dust, and operator technique can change results. They should influence equipment selection. Calibration status also matters. Equipment without reliable calibration records can weaken otherwise strong inspection evidence.

Our first risk matrix looked complete, but it ignored operator fatigue during repeated measurements. That was a useful failure. A practical review should include production operators, quality specialists, and maintenance personnel. Ask whether the equipment is easy to use correctly at the actual workstation. Define acceptance rules before purchase. Include resolution, repeatability, reproducibility, calibration intervals, software controls, and training needs. ISO 9001 does not require one specific device. It requires controlled monitoring resources that produce trustworthy results. Small trials can expose problems that a specification sheet hides. A rushed decision may satisfy a checklist but still create uncertain measurements.

Compare Accuracy, Resolution, and Gage R&R with a Target Below 10%

Choosing quality control equipment starts with three questions: How accurate is it, how finely can it measure, and can operators reproduce results?

Accuracy describes closeness to the true value. A device reading 10.02 mm for a certified 10.00 mm standard has a 0.02 mm error.

Resolution is different. It shows the smallest displayed increment, such as 0.001 mm. High resolution cannot repair poor accuracy.

I have seen instruments display impressive decimals while drifting during temperature changes. That detail is easy to miss.

Gage R&R tests the measurement system itself. Repeatability measures variation from the same operator and equipment. Reproducibility compares results between operators.

Calculate study variation against the process tolerance, not only the instrument range. A result below 10% is commonly targeted for capable inspection systems. Between 10% and 30% may require engineering review, depending on risk. Above 30% usually signals unacceptable measurement variation. Set the target before purchasing.

Use calibrated reference standards, multiple parts, and several trained operators. Record measurements under realistic shop conditions.

Warm equipment can behave differently from cold equipment. That matters.

Also check stability over time.

A short Gage R&R study can look excellent, yet a later drift reveals weak control. I would not select equipment from resolution alone. The measurement system must support decisions at the tolerance limit, where small errors become expensive.

Verify Calibration Traceability to SI Units Under ISO/IEC 17025

Reliable quality control begins with measurement confidence, not a polished equipment display. Choose instruments supported by calibration records linked to SI units through an unbroken traceability chain. This chain should identify reference standards, calibration methods, measurement uncertainty, and each laboratory’s competence. Under ISO/IEC 17025, an accredited laboratory should calibrate equipment within its stated scope. Check the certificate carefully. Confirm the instrument’s serial number, calibration date, environmental conditions, and adjustment results. A certificate can look convincing and still leave questions.

In practical use, I compare the equipment’s accuracy with the product tolerance, not only the advertised resolution. A finer display does not guarantee a better measurement. The calibration certificate should state the uncertainty clearly, because uncertainty affects pass-or-fail decisions. Keep calibration intervals based on risk, usage, drift history, and operating conditions. Fixed annual intervals may be simple, but they are not always appropriate. I once treated a stable instrument like a heavily used one. That choice increased cost without improving control.

Tips: Ask for the laboratory’s current accreditation scope. Verify traceability statements to SI units. Review the decision rule before accepting results. Record temperature, humidity, and handling conditions during critical checks. Do not ignore small details. They often explain large failures. Recheck equipment after impact, repair, or unexplained measurement changes. If documentation feels incomplete, pause the purchase and ask precise questions. Accepting assumptions is tempting, but it weakens reliable quality decisions.

Assess Throughput, OEE Impact, and Environmental Operating Limits

Choosing quality control equipment requires more than comparing inspection speed or purchase cost. Start with real production data. Measure average throughput, peak loads, product changeovers, and inspection delays. Equipment should match your fastest practical line speed, not an ideal laboratory figure. A system that inspects 200 units per minute may reduce OEE if operators need frequent resets. Small stoppages accumulate quickly. Review availability, performance, and quality losses together. Ask suppliers for verified test results using samples similar to your products.

Environmental operating limits deserve equal attention. Check temperature, humidity, dust, vibration, lighting, and washdown exposure around the installation point. A camera may perform accurately in a clean room but struggle near condensation or airborne particles. Sensors can drift when temperatures change sharply. Confirm the specified operating range, enclosure protection, calibration interval, and maintenance access. Leave safety margin. Equipment rated for your normal conditions may still fail during seasonal peaks. I have seen teams underestimate heat near motors and regret it later.

Tips: Build a short trial using difficult samples, not perfect ones. Record inspection speed, false rejects, missed defects, and recovery time. Test during shift changes and cleaning cycles. Include operators in the evaluation; their practical feedback often reveals hidden delays. Keep a written acceptance plan. It should define measurable limits for throughput, OEE impact, accuracy, and environmental performance. Be honest about uncertainty. Early assumptions are often wrong.

Calculate Three-Year ROI, Maintenance Costs, and Training Requirements

A low purchase price rarely reveals the real cost of quality control equipment. Calculate a three-year ROI before approving the purchase. Include equipment price, installation, calibration, software, labor, repairs, and downtime. Compare these costs with reduced defects, faster inspections, and fewer customer complaints. A simple calculation is useful: net three-year benefit divided by total three-year cost. Keep the assumptions visible. They may be wrong.

Maintenance details often decide whether equipment remains productive. Ask how frequently sensors need cleaning, calibration, or replacement. Record expected service hours and spare-part costs. A machine requiring weekly adjustment may consume more labor than expected. During evaluations, inspect access panels and test routine cleaning. Small design choices matter. One missed maintenance task can reduce measurement reliability.

Tips: Request a three-year maintenance schedule and training plan before purchase. Estimate training hours for operators, supervisors, and technicians. Include refresher sessions after staff changes. Practical training should cover setup, sample handling, error messages, and recordkeeping. A short pilot can expose hidden difficulties, such as confusing controls or slow reporting. Do not rely only on supplier demonstrations. Have your own operators complete repeated inspections using normal production samples. Their feedback may challenge the original ROI estimate, which is useful before committing resources.
